Set on vibrant Kingly Street in the heart of Soho, The Counter - Soho brings a fresh, modern take on Turkish cuisine to one of London’s busiest nightlife districts. With its sleek yet cozy interior, open kitchen, and warm lighting, this spot blends East London cool with Istanbul charm. It’s a great pre-concert option for those heading to nearby music venues, offering both small plates for sharing and hearty mains for a satisfying meal.
Just a short stroll from some of London’s top live music venues, The Counter is ideal for grabbing a flavorful bite before the show. The quick, attentive service ensures you won't be late for doors opening, and the vibrant but not overpowering atmosphere makes conversation easy. The menu is designed for sharing, which means groups can enjoy a range of dishes without slowing things down. Plus, its central Soho location means you're always close to the action.
Reviewers on TripAdvisor and OpenTable praise The Counter for its fresh, high-quality ingredients, especially the chargrilled meats and house-made dips. Many mention the warm hospitality and say the staff are happy to recommend dishes or tailor spice levels. The atmosphere is described as “welcoming,” “chic but unpretentious,” and “perfect for a catch-up or pre-event dinner.”
Some guests note that the space can feel a bit tight during peak hours, so it’s smart to book ahead if you’re on a schedule. While the menu leans toward the affordable side for Soho, a few reviewers mention that drink prices can add up quickly.
